OGS Industries : Our Company
OGS Industries,www.ogsindustries.com, is a diversified metal component manufacturing company providing stamping, machining, and fabrication services to its customers in Aerospace, Transportation, Industrial, Firearms, and Military markets. Based in Akron, Ohio, OGS Industries has 3 facilities with over 100 employees. We are seeking aEstimating Engineer who will provide services for our Stamping, Fabrication and Machining divisions. Responsible for the accumulation of the costs of an RFQ. These costs are developed into a router and ultimately quoted to the customer or prospect in a timely manner. Estimating :
Developing & Analyzing request for quotes and determining best manufacturing process to build parts and assemblies.
Request raw material sources costs and outside labor costs from internal departments and outside vendors
Help develop routings and bill of materials to efficiently manufacture products
Issue quotations on-time
Provide weekly updated metrics on current projects and / or delays in quoting.
